A prominent online training provider offers a Trainee Business Analyst Programme aimed at beginners. This 8-10 week online course requires just 2 hours of study daily and includes BCS certification, expert tutor support, and dedicated job placement assistance.
Graduates have a 93% success rate in securing roles within 3 months, with starting salaries ranging from £30,000 to £40,000+. The programme is tailored for UK-based learners and includes flexible financing options.

How to prepare for a job interview at ITonlinelearning Recruitment
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and the basics of business analysis. Brush up on key concepts and methodologies that are relevant to the role. This will not only help you answer questions confidently but also show your genuine interest in the field.
✨Showcase Your Skills
Prepare to discuss any relevant skills or experiences, even if they come from your training programme. Think about how your coursework or projects relate to the job. Use specific examples to demonstrate your analytical thinking and problem-solving abilities.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the company’s projects, team dynamics, or future goals. This shows that you’re engaged and eager to learn more about how you can contribute to their success.
✨Practice Makes Perfect
Conduct mock interviews with friends or family to get comfortable with common interview questions. This will help you articulate your thoughts clearly and reduce any nerves on the big day. Remember, practice helps you sound more natural and confident!
